Since 1971, Annapolis Area Christian School has been partnering with parents in training scholar servants.  We are a coeducational, college preparatory, Christian school serving students from preschool to 12th grade from the Annapolis, MD, area and beyond. 

Foreign Language, which is comprised of Spanish and French, is a major stress at AACS.  Students are required to take at least two years of a foreign language, though many students choose to study beyond the basic requirements.  Third year honors are available in both languages, and Honors French IV and AP Spanish are offered as fourth year options.

Because of the requirements needed to complete college entrance and Advanced Placement exams, the foreign language department at AACS offers a rigorous curriculum at every level.  Travel abroad opportunities are also offered and encouraged to enhance the student’s desire of learning.

Beyond the typical foreign language curriculum, AACS strives to teach a Biblical worldview in every aspect of learning.  With this in mind, students are encouraged to make the world their classroom and to combine all subject knowledge with spiritual growth developed and enhanced through service. 

This Honors Foreign Language Summer Project is geared to engage students who wish to pursue language beyond the two-year requirement and help them achieve an appreciation and understanding of language and linguistics.
